Transaction bc61cda260789f6f86fa30f67c8533331d7bb083e56b4fc6b71bc50ff5626610
1 Input
1 Output
-
bc61cda260789f6f86fa30f67c8533331d7bb083e56b4fc6b71bc50ff5626610:0
- value
- 104090
- script pubkey
- OP_0 OP_PUSHBYTES_20 b7c2f6dfb7f97a22d43536e39c025d0558e9f4d2
- address
- bc1qklp0dhahl9az94p4xm3ecqjaq4vwnaxj052aqw